The Grays Harbor County Commissioners held a meeting on July 7, 2026, which included several procurement and budget-related discussions. Key procurement actions included approval of parking and road standard variances for a development project in Pacific Beach, and the approval of entertainment contracts totaling $77,500 for the Grace Harbor County Fair, including contracts with Sarah Evans and Chase Beckham. The board also approved an amendment to increase the fair and tourism credit card spending limit from $5,000 to $15,000. Additionally, the commissioners discussed and approved submitting a Recreation and Conservation Office (RCO) grant application to secure and manage approximately 160 acres of forest property, with potential matching funds from ELTAC. The meeting covered various staffing authorizations across departments, including public health, juvenile services, and public services, with attention to budget constraints and strategic planning. The board also reviewed contract management plans for the raceway, noting the need for a formal RFP and committee oversight. Discussions on opioid mitigation fund allocations were held, emphasizing the need for strategic guidance on grant funding priorities. Several interlocal agreements and reciprocal easements were reviewed and recommended for approval. The meeting concluded with executive sessions on potential litigation, with no decisions made.
